Mid Michigan History: Downtown car shows
In 1918 (right) Martin Naumes displayed his stock of 1918 Dodge automobiles four abreast and eight deep in the 100 block of East Broadway. Naumes sold cars until his 1938 death. His son Bernard had Naumes Motor Sales at 200 N. Mission, which became Hartman Motors, Burgers, and is now Shaheen Motors.
